REPLIKATOR - LK4D4
- Fixed a bug that led to the disappearance of weapon blueprints!!!

- Increased reward for killing enemies. (danger level 2+)
- The nanoparticle container now contains more nanoparticles. (danger level 2+)
- The spikes are triggered a little earlier.
- The "rage" implant now triples the damage caused by the weapon.
- Some minor fixes.

Critadel - Nicaprod
Hello everyone! Welcome to the first of our weekly Critadel posts!

Today we'd like to introduce you to some of the various items in Critadel. There are three different kinds: weapons, attachments and artifacts. Let's take a closer look and see how they work.




In Critadel, there are number of different weapons to discover. Each weapon has a letter rank, either B, A or S. As you may have guessed, S-rank weapons will be better than weapons in the A group, and A is better than B. Each weapon is also very unique, and we're certain that you'll have a lot of fun playing around with them. Here are some examples of the weapons you will find in the game.




In addition to the rank, each weapon description includes a type such as "Normal," "Rifle," "Burn," etc. The weapon type tells you how the weapon functions. Does the description indicate that your weapon is a "Rifle" type? Then you can go full-auto by holding the Fire button down. Is your weapon an "Explosive" type? If so, its projectiles will go "Ka-boom"! How about "Burn" type? That means your weapon's projectiles will ignite enemies and burn them alive. It's kind of like the "elemental" powers that you usually see in fantasy games.



Interestingly enough, when you carry a certain number of weapons with the same type in your inventory, you will get special "Synergy" effects from them. We'll explain Synergies later, in another weekly post.




With numerous different weapons in the game, there are plenty of different ways to attack your enemies. But on top of that, you can also upgrade and/or modify your weapons with 50 different attachments! Some of the attachments have simple effects, like "Increased damage"... but there are also more advanced attachments, like "Add a special snowball projectile that will freeze enemies and also add Freeze type to the weapon"! So you should always consider adding attachments to make sure your weapons can reach their full potential.



There is a catch, though! You can add only two attachments to the same weapon, and if you ever want to detach one of them for any reason, you'll have to pay a small fee.




Lastly, we have special items called "artifacts." Artifacts will give your character or your weapons certain enhancements. Some will add functionality to your weapons beyond what the attachments can do, while others directly enhance your character's abilities. Equipping an artifact might give a boost to your weapons’ magazine sizes, or even give your character the ability to shoot through barricades!



Something to note about artifacts is that you cannot unequip them once you have obtained them. Their effects will remain active until the end of your current run. This also applies to debuff artifacts (yes, there are artifacts with negative effects!), so you'll have to think carefully before you pick them up.

Stray Blade is an intense action RPG with brutal combat and adventurous exploration. Prepare yourself for evolving environments that alter gameplay to create fresh challenges. Fight to regain your freedom in hyper-responsive combat scenarios, explore ancient ruins for rare crafting materials, and survive glorious battles versus legendary foes.



Embark on an unforgettable journey and discover the story of Acrea and its ancient legacy. Reveal the whole history that turned the peaceful valley into a place of war, death, and tales that have been passed down by the world’s greatest dynasties for centuries. Use this knowledge to destroy the relics of the past and restore peace in the war-torn valley.



The hyper-responsive combat system allows quick reactions and precise attacks to fully control the flow of battle. Stray Blade merges strategic anticipation of enemy attacks with split-second blade-to-blade reactions — the High Noon of melee weapon combat.



Change is part of your journey where your actions leave a mark in the world. Revisit the places of a former victory and experience the changes you brought to the world. But beware! Your actions will lead to even greater challenges. Time keeps moving forward even if you die and this can result in a unique set of circumstances you could be forced to deal with.



Acrea's colorful world ranges from overgrown city ruins to frozen caves and winding canyons. Together with your companion, explore the deepest corners of an ever-changing world bristling with adventure. Find rare materials, recipes, weapons, treasure, powerful abilities, and epic surprises.



One of Stray Blade’s pillars is exhilarating exploration, which is elevated by adding Metroidvania elements with intense Soulslike combat. Traversing the world of Stray Blade will reward you with rare crafting materials and blueprints, but you will also gain access to secret passages through the ever-changing landscape. These secret passages will give you options when approaching your objectives. Specific abilities will allow you to backtrack and explore areas that you were not able to explore previously.
